Nepal - Import of Antisera and Other Blood Fractions

Since 2014, Nepal Import of Antisera and Other Blood Fractions fell by 8.6% year on year. With $2,395,948.1 in 2019, the country was ranked number 105 among other countries in Import of Antisera and Other Blood Fractions. Nepal is overtaken by Angola, which was ranked number 104 with $2,543,671.89 and is followed by Tanzania with $2,186,913. Germany ranked the highest with $19,251,433,071.92 in 2019, that is an increase of 3.6% versus 2018. United States, United Kingdom and Switzerland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Maldives witnessed the best average annual growth at +153.3% per year, while Laos recorded the worst performance at -52.9% per year.
